Viscosity refers to the thickness or resistance to flow of a liquid. In the case of detergents, higher viscosity means that the liquid is thicker and more resistant to flowing freely. This may seem counterintuitive when it comes to cleaning, as we often associate cleaning with the ability to easily remove dirt and grime. However, high viscosity detergents have unique properties that make them more effective in removing stubborn stains and dirt.
One of the key features of HPMC detergents is their ability to cling to surfaces for a longer period of time. When a detergent with high viscosity is applied to a surface, it forms a thick layer that adheres to the dirt and grime. This extended contact time allows the detergent to penetrate deep into the stains, breaking them down and making them easier to remove. In contrast, low viscosity detergents tend to quickly run off the surface, resulting in less effective cleaning.
Another advantage of high viscosity detergents is their ability to suspend dirt particles in the liquid. As the detergent flows over the surface, it creates a turbulent flow that agitates the dirt particles, preventing them from settling back onto the surface. This suspension effect ensures that the dirt is carried away by the detergent, leaving the surface clean and free from residue. Low viscosity detergents, on the other hand, may not have enough turbulence to effectively suspend the dirt particles, leading to incomplete cleaning.
Furthermore, high viscosity detergents have better soil anti-redeposition properties. Soil anti-redeposition refers to the ability of a detergent to prevent dirt particles from reattaching to the surface after they have been removed. HPMC detergents form a protective barrier around the dirt particles, preventing them from redepositing onto the surface during the cleaning process. This ensures that the surface remains clean for a longer period of time, reducing the need for frequent re-cleaning.

Detergent HPMC, also known as hydroxypropyl methylcellulose, is a key ingredient in many cleaning products. Its unique properties make it an effective emulsifier, helping to break down stubborn stains and enhance the cleaning power of detergents.
One of the key features of detergent HPMC is its powerful emulsification properties. Emulsification is the process of dispersing one liquid into another, creating a stable mixture. In the case of cleaning products, emulsification is crucial for breaking down and removing stains.
When detergent HPMC is added to a cleaning solution, it forms a protective barrier around the stain. This barrier prevents the stain from reattaching to the surface and allows the cleaning agents to penetrate and dissolve the stain more effectively. The emulsification process helps to break down the stain into smaller particles, making it easier to remove.
The role of HPMC in breaking down stubborn stains cannot be overstated. Whether it’s grease, oil, or even dried-on food, detergent HPMC works to loosen the bonds between the stain and the surface, making it easier to lift and remove. This is particularly important for tough stains that are resistant to traditional cleaning methods.
In addition to its emulsification properties, detergent HPMC also acts as a thickening agent. This helps to improve the viscosity of cleaning solutions, allowing them to cling to vertical surfaces and stay in place for longer periods of time. This is especially useful when cleaning surfaces such as walls or shower tiles, where gravity can cause the cleaning solution to run off before it has a chance to work its magic.

HPMC is a cellulose-based polymer that is widely used in various industries, including the detergent industry. It is known for its excellent film-forming properties, which make it an ideal ingredient for creating a thick and stable foam. When added to detergents, HPMC forms a protective layer around the dirt particles, preventing them from re-depositing onto the cleaned surface.
One of the main advantages of using HPMC in detergents is its ability to create a rich and long-lasting lather. The foam produced by HPMC detergents is not only visually appealing but also plays a crucial role in the cleaning process. The foam helps to lift and suspend dirt particles, allowing them to be easily rinsed away. This is particularly important when it comes to washing clothes, as the foam helps to agitate the fabric, ensuring a thorough clean.
Furthermore, the rich lather created by HPMC detergents improves the overall cleaning efficiency. The foam acts as a carrier for the active cleaning agents, ensuring that they are evenly distributed across the surface being cleaned. This helps to maximize the contact between the cleaning agents and the dirt, resulting in a more effective cleaning process.

Another benefit of using HPMC detergents is their ability to maintain foam stability over time. Unlike some other foaming agents, HPMC does not easily break down or collapse, ensuring that the foam remains intact throughout the cleaning process. This is particularly important for products that require a longer contact time, such as dishwashing detergents or laundry detergents used in pre-soaking.
Furthermore, HPMC detergents are compatible with a wide range of water hardness levels. Hard water, which contains high levels of minerals such as calcium and magnesium, can reduce the foaming ability of detergents. However, HPMC is able to overcome this challenge and maintain its foaming properties even in the presence of hard water. This ensures consistent cleaning performance regardless of the water quality.
